Local Dog in National Competition
An area resident is hopeful some four-legged friend of hers will shine in a national spotlight this weekend.

Jean Jacobs and her husband own so-called "dock dogs", and one of them -- a male yellow lab named "Casey" -- will be taking part in the national "Incredible Dog Challenge" sponsored by a national dog food company this weekend and will be broadcast on ABC-Television.

Jacobs tells W-G-I-L it's not the first time yellow labradors of theirs have been a part of the national challenge, but there is something about it that is unique.

"His brother and he and his sister have all been to the Incredible Dog Challenge," Jacobs said. "Our claim to fame is we are the first family of dogs to ever make it to Purina Incredible Dog Challenge, which is an elite group of dogs...to make it to the top four in the finals."

Jacobs says one of Casey's sisters named Missy has had puppies of her own now and they're starting to jump pretty high, too. She isn't ruling out having them compete when they're old enough and can jump far enough.

The Incredible Dog Challenge from St. Louis will air Sunday afternoon at 2:30 on A-B-C. You can find out more information at www.purina.com/incredible-dog-challenge/index.aspx.
